To anyone currently mining @ http://digitalcoin.scryptmining.com  please note we are in the process of moving servers.  To try and cause the least amount of disruption to mining, I've brought up a brand new pool @ http://dgc.scryptmining.com .   I've copied over all your user and worker info, as well as your payout addresses and threshold's.  The only thing you'd have to change to start mining the new pool is the stratum URL, which is now:

stratum+tcp://mine-dgc.scryptmining.com:3388


Note:  I did *NOT* transfer over your balances from the current/old pool.  It seemed slightly less disruptive to let people withdraw their funds as they'd like over the next couple days, and just have to switch their miners, then having a hard cut-over from one pool to the other.   However, if you'd like your balance simply moved over to the new site, I can certainly do that, just send me a PM with your username.

Any funds not withdrawn at the old pool before it comes down in a couple days, will of course simply be automatically moved to your account at the new one.  Nothing will be lost!

So in short, please come join us at the new pool @ http://dgc.scryptmining.com as soon as you can.  All it requires is the new stratum URL in your mining clients.  Smiley

Thanks for the hashrate support.

Did anyone else noticed that Network hashrate is around 380Mh/s Huh I remember that few days ago it was around 800Mh/s...
Did miners lost trust into DGC?

I think the answer is growing price of LTC https://www.litecoinpool.org/charts thus growing LTC network hashrate. Many miners are curenttly mining LTC, because it is expected to be on Mt.Gox soon - another price growing so everyone wants as many as possible.

So no, I think it has nothing to do with trust in DGC.
